Diagnosing and repairing RV electrical system failures requires a systematic approach to identify the underlying cause and implement appropriate solutions. Here is a step-by-step process for diagnosing and repairing common issues with RV electrical systems, specifically focusing on battery charging and inverters:
1. Initial Assessment:
a. Gather Information: Talk to the RV owner to understand the symptoms they are experiencing and any recent changes or events that may have led to the issue. Note down the specific symptoms, such as a dead battery, lack of power, or inverter failure.
b. Visual Inspection: Perform a visual inspection of the RV's electrical system components, including the batteries, battery terminals, fuse panels, inverters, wiring, and connections. Look for any signs of damage, loose connections, or corrosion.
c. Check Battery Voltage: Measure the voltage of the RV batteries using a multimeter. A fully charged battery should read around 12.6 to 12.8 volts. If the voltage is significantly lower, it indicates a battery issue that may be affecting the charging or inverter operation.
